Brooklyn Bridge Park

Brooklyn Bridge Park, stretching across six piers on Brooklyn’s northern waterfront, offers unobstructed views of the Manhattan skyline. This expansive park provides a serene escape from the city, with nature trails and gardens that invite visitors to stroll and relax. Families can enjoy a variety of attractions, including a roller rink, recreational courts, and the charming Jane’s Carousel. The park’s blend of natural beauty and recreational activities makes it a vibrant and inviting space for both locals and tourists.
